The annual Halloween Candy Walk in Summerville will be held three days before Halloween on Saturday, October 28th.  The Candy Walk will take place at the open air pavilion, located on East Washington Street and in the Summerville Streetscape Area.  There will also be a costume contest, the Pumpkin Palooza, a Pumpkin Derby and a Pumpkin Contest.  The Halloween Candy Walk is sponsored by the Trion-Summerville Optimist Club in conjunction with Summerville Main Street.  You can see a press release about the day’s events below:
